Output dc117aaa2a1f7fa1ca64b7bfba7e5b690d528db2a72ea04327551ac2b44d2327:2

value
49369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5582cf9f2531f929e95278ec8fa79fa2f83b20f OP_EQUAL
address
3M95UxWdvAjwSG6ScuU1uKNTwveMSN6fiC
transaction
dc117aaa2a1f7fa1ca64b7bfba7e5b690d528db2a72ea04327551ac2b44d2327
confirmations
106999
spent
true